Question
If the mass of a proton is 1.67×10^-27kg and the mass of an electron is 9.11×10^-31kg.Calculate the force of gravitation between;(1) A proton and an electron (2) Two electrons (3) Two protons.Take G=6.67×10^-11Nm^2kg^-2, distance between the protons =4.0m, distance between the proton and the electron =5.4×10^-11m
Answers
Just plug in your numbers. Check t be sure they are all given in the right units.
F = GMm/r^2
for an electron and a proton, that would be
F = 6.67×10^-11 * 9.11×10^-31 * 1.67×10^-27/ (5.4×10^-11)^2
= 6.67*9.11*1.67/5.4^2 × 10^(-11-31-27+22)
= 3.48×10^-47
